Output d00ea63a8ac0f535e6ffef70901a34b6c8286d0a25fb35cd03d421deb7be350d:173

value
515000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f16b4a5d48de70e600159773101e0d71b830eb OP_EQUAL
address
3DSodC4D5rEG97H5cTmU8QA51b4KWGDUoD
transaction
d00ea63a8ac0f535e6ffef70901a34b6c8286d0a25fb35cd03d421deb7be350d
spent
true